Recession blues.

Is recession good or bad? People lose jobs, companies shut down and consumers prefer to sit at home rather than spend their already dwindling savings. This should make a recession sound like any nightmare that one can imagine. But perhaps there is a sliver lining to it. Although the boom times bring a lot of cheer and joy, they only add to our woes. Today, boom symbolises the need to be an ever spending creature. We strive to spend and make ourself happy. This happiness lasts till we are through with the particular product or service. We never really savour the things that we buy. Because, we didn't know why we bought it in the first place. We have only conditioned ourself to spend with the assuption that a certain joy would cross our path by doing so. The boom years also bring along with it the extreme competition to compare our being with someone higher up the ladder. The bank balance becomes our source to attaining the peace of mind which never steps into our door. Recessions are much better. They are perhaps a way of settling scores. They teach us a lesson-to be thrifty. Also, they allow us to find happiness in other avenues of life. Seasons change, time changes and so does the economic cycles. We only have to adapt, adjust and behave accordingly. Maybe we should also learn to admire the adversities. They come with lessons and they help in our betterment. Happiness follows......
